I thought the functions of HR were going to be my strong suit, but I was wrong, and it took most of my career to realize. I really want to be fully immersed in just the hiring process because that's the way I'd like to interact with and help people. How should I adapt my skills and leadership style to succeed in hiring manager positions?

It's good you know that for sure. For starters, you should shift from broad strategy to a more hands-on, candidate-focused approach. Maybe use your time in HR to develop strong skills in interviewing, candidate assessment, and stakeholder communication, and build strong knowledge of your team’s specific needs and the roles you’re filling.

Are you able to talk to your manager about taking on more of those types of responsibilities? Let them know that's where your interest is and you'd like to grow in that specifically? That's where I would start, personally.

it's great that you realize it now! I feel like you're already at an advantage since you have HR experience and the transition to Hiring isn't a big leap.
